Output d303bd670ba7f4dbaff6778f2389892b4eeda43445a5e240583fd01c1d99d737:0

value
42962690
script pubkey
OP_0 OP_PUSHBYTES_20 c55adeac2f3292934d4a70a557900f02d4fc0644
address
bc1qc4ddatp0x2ffxn22wzj40yq0qt20cpjy5jkw0q
transaction
d303bd670ba7f4dbaff6778f2389892b4eeda43445a5e240583fd01c1d99d737
confirmations
79028
spent
true